Fees quoted on this page are effective from 1 October 2011. For fees payable in matters prior to this date, see Costs payable in criminal law matters in the VLA Handbook (September 2011).
The lump sum general preparation fee is payable in all indictable matters that cannot be heard and disposed of in the Magistrates’ Court. General preparation includes taking instructions, reading the hand up brief, advising the client, any necessary jail conference, entering into negotiations with the prosecution and preparing and filing the Form 32 Case Direction Notice.
Where aid is granted for general preparation, the practitioner may also claim applicable work items contained in 'general fees' and 'plea fees' in Table F without seeking further assistance
The first day brief fee includes preparation, conferences and appearance on the first day of the committal. At the time of briefing counsel for the contested committal, counsel must also be briefed to undertake post-committal negotiations and to appear at the County or Supreme court first directions hearing.
Victoria Legal Aid (VLA) will pay the fee in Table E for each necessary attendance at committal mention or case conference.
VLA will pay the fee in Table E for each necessary attendance at a special mention.
Where an advocate appears at a committal mention, case conference or special mention which is more than 40 kilometres from the advocate’s usual place of business, a travel fee may be paid. This fee is calculated at the rate of 70 cents per kilometre for each kilometre of the return trip in excess of 80 kilometres, and is paid as a disbursement.

This preparation fee is not payable where a matter proceeds as a straight hand up brief without meaningful negotiations with the prosecution.
A further grant of legal assistance for contested committal must be sought if the matter is to proceed to a contested committal.
The first day brief fee includes preparation, conferences and appearances on the first day of the committal. At the time of briefing counsel for the contested committal, counsel must also be briefed to undertake post-committal negotiations and to appear at the County or Supreme Court first directions hearing.
Except where counsel or solicitor advocate practices in the circuit town or a surrounding township, circuit and overnight fees in accordance with Table NN shall be payable.
Where a summary plea is negotiated and heard, the fee in Table E shall be paid unless the plea is heard on the same day as the contested committal in which case no additional fee is payable.
An additional fee of $143 is payable for one jail conference with the accused.
